<?php
/*
* This file is part of the Predis package.
*
* (c) 2009-2020 Daniele Alessandri
* (c) 2021-2023 Till Krüss
*
* For the full copyright and license information, please view the LICENSE
* file that was distributed with this source code.
*/
namespace Predis\Command\Redis;
use Predis\Response\ServerException;
use UnexpectedValueException;
/**
* @group commands
* @group realm-zset
*/
class ZINTER_Test extends PredisCommandTestCase
{
/**
* {@inheritDoc}
*/
protected function getExpectedCommand(): string
{
return ZINTER::class;
}
/**
* {@inheritDoc}
*/
protected function getExpectedId(): string
{
return 'ZINTER';
}
/**
* @dataProvider argumentsProvider
* @group disconnected
*/
public function testFilterArguments(array $actualArguments, array $expectedArguments): void
{
$command = $this->getCommand();
$command->setArguments($actualArguments);
$this->assertSame($expectedArguments, $command->getArguments());
}
public function argumentsProvider(): array
{
return [
'with required arguments only' => [
[['key1', 'key2']],
[2, 'key1', 'key2'],
],
'with weights' => [
[['key1', 'key2'], [1, 2]],
[2, 'key1', 'key2', 'WEIGHTS', 1, 2],
],
'with aggregate' => [
[['key1', 'key2'], [], 'min'],
[2, 'key1', 'key2', 'AGGREGATE', 'MIN'],
],
'with withscores' => [
[['key1', 'key2'], [], 'min', true],
[2, 'key1', 'key2', 'AGGREGATE', 'MIN', 'WITHSCORES'],
],
'with all arguments' => [
[['key1', 'key2'], [1, 2], 'min', true],
[2, 'key1', 'key2', 'WEIGHTS', 1, 2, 'AGGREGATE', 'MIN', 'WITHSCORES'],
],
];
}
/**
* @group connected
* @dataProvider sortedSetsProvider
* @param array $firstSortedSet
* @param array $secondSortedSet
* @param array $weights
* @param string $aggregate
* @param bool $withScores
* @param array $expectedResponse
* @return void
* @requiresRedisVersion >= 6.2.0
*/
public function testReturnsIntersectedValuesOnSortedSets(
array $firstSortedSet,
array $secondSortedSet,
array $weights,
string $aggregate,
bool $withScores,
array $expectedResponse
): void {
$redis = $this->getClient();
$redis->zadd('test-zinter1', ...$firstSortedSet);
$redis->zadd('test-zinter2', ...$secondSortedSet);
$actualResponse = $redis->zinter(
['test-zinter1', 'test-zinter2'],
$weights,
$aggregate,
$withScores
);
$this->assertSame($expectedResponse, $actualResponse);
}
/**
* @group connected
* @requiresRedisVersion >= 6.2.0
*/
public function testThrowsExceptionOnWrongType(): void
{
$this->expectException(ServerException::class);
$this->expectExceptionMessage('Operation against a key holding the wrong kind of value');
$redis = $this->getClient();
$redis->set('foo', 'bar');
$redis->zinter(['foo']);
}
/**
* @dataProvider unexpectedValueProvider
* @param $keys
* @param $weights
* @param string $aggregate
* @param bool $withScores
* @param string $expectedExceptionMessage
* @return void
* @requiresRedisVersion >= 6.2.0
*/
public function testThrowsExceptionOnUnexpectedValueGiven(
$keys,
$weights,
string $aggregate,
bool $withScores,
string $expectedExceptionMessage
): void {
$redis = $this->getClient();
$this->expectException(UnexpectedValueException::class);
$this->expectExceptionMessage($expectedExceptionMessage);
$redis->zinter($keys, $weights, $aggregate, $withScores);
}
public function sortedSetsProvider(): array
{
return [
'with required arguments' => [
[1, 'member1', 2, 'member2', 3, 'member3'],
[1, 'member1', 2, 'member2'],
[],
'sum',
false,
['member1', 'member2'],
],
'with weights and withscores' => [
[1, 'member1', 2, 'member2', 3, 'member3'],
[1, 'member1', 2, 'member2'],
[2, 3],
'sum',
true,
['member1' => '5', 'member2' => '10'],
],
'with aggregate and withscores' => [
[1, 'member1', 4, 'member2', 3, 'member3'],
[2, 'member1', 2, 'member2'],
[],
'max',
true,
['member1' => '2', 'member2' => '4'],
],
'with all arguments' => [
[1, 'member1', 5, 'member2', 4, 'member3'],
[2, 'member1', 2, 'member2'],
[2, 3],
'max',
true,
['member1' => '6', 'member2' => '10'],
],
];
}
public function unexpectedValueProvider(): array
{
return [
'with unexpected keys argument' => [
1,
[],
'sum',
false,
'Wrong keys argument type or position offset',
],
'with unexpected weights argument' => [
['key1'],
1,
'sum',
false,
'Wrong weights argument type',
],
'with unexpected aggregate argument' => [
['key1'],
[],
'wrong',
false,
'Aggregate argument accepts only: min, max, sum values',
],
];
}
}
